Question : The rights of indigenous people in environmental conservation are important because:
 

Option 1: They allow for unrestricted development on indigenous lands
  

Option 2: They recognize the value of traditional ecological knowledge
 

Option 3: They prioritize economic interests over cultural preservation

 

Option 4: They eliminate the need for environmental regulations

Correct Answer: They recognize the value of traditional ecological knowledge
 


Solution : The rights of indigenous people in environmental conservation are important because they recognize the value of traditional ecological knowledge, which is often based on sustainable practices and a deep understanding of the local environment.
